What Is Outboundly?

Outboundly is an all-in-one outbound platform built around "Eva," its AI SDR. The product bundles lead sourcing, enrichment and verification, AI-written personalization, sequencing, deliverability features like warmup and sender rotation, and engagement tracking. It also markets access to a 300M+ B2B contact database and positions itself as a way to automate most of the manual outbound grind.

That's a compelling pitch for a solo founder or small sales team who'd rather not stitch together four different tools.

Key Advantages

Outboundly does a few things genuinely well, especially for buyers who want one login instead of a cobbled-together stack.

  • All-in-one workflow. Database, verification, sequencing, warmup, and tracking live in one place, which removes a lot of setup friction.
  • AI playbooks. The playbooks give you a starting point for research and personalization so you're not staring at a blank page. For teams without a dedicated copywriter, that matters.
  • Fast setup. AppSumo reviewers consistently praise how quickly you can connect a domain and launch a campaign - sometimes within an hour.
  • Multilingual outreach. If you sell into non-English markets, this is a real differentiator that most competitors still lack.
  • Generous historical limits. The previously listed $79/month tier included up to 125,000 monthly emails and 30,000 prospects, which is attractive volume if those numbers still hold.

Where Outboundly Falls Short

This is where the product loses trust. The theme isn't "missing features." It's core features failing.

Outboundly failure chain from bad verification to domain damage
Outboundly failure chain from bad verification to domain damage

Verification misses that hurt deliverability. An AppSumo reviewer saw roughly 10% bounces after Outboundly's own validation and caught more invalids by re-checking the same list in a separate tool. A bounce rate like that can wreck a sending domain fast - we've seen teams lose months of warmup progress from a single bad batch.

Data-loss and reliability bugs. One reviewer tried to delete a single prospect and lost the entire list. Others describe drafts not saving and basic workflows breaking mid-campaign. The lone G2 reviewer notes: "Sometimes the app features simply don't work as intended." That's a rough quote to carry when you're asking people to trust you with live outreach.

Slow support. Multiple users cite 16-24 hour response times. Brutal when a campaign is actively sending to bad addresses.

Deliverability marketing vs. reality. Outboundly markets a 95% inbox rate, but real-world inbox placement averages are typically far lower - around 87% for Gmail and 76% for Outlook under normal conditions. Treat the 95% number as best-case, not a baseline.

Thin social proof. One G2 review and a relatively small AppSumo footprint compared to established sequencers with thousands of reviews. That doesn't make the tool bad, but it means you're taking on more risk with less community validation to lean on.

What Does Outboundly Cost?

Outboundly doesn't publish standard pricing. It's in "private beta," and pricing is shared during onboarding based on your use case and volume. Third-party directories have listed plans around $29/month (Outreach Basic) and $79/month (All-in-One Pro), but treat those as directional, not guaranteed.

Who Should (and Shouldn't) Use It

Use Outboundly if you're comfortable running beta software and want to experiment with an AI-led outbound workflow without assembling a stack from scratch. If you're the kind of operator who can troubleshoot, rerun lists, and tolerate rough edges, you'll get value from the all-in-one concept.

Decision tree for choosing Outboundly or alternatives
Decision tree for choosing Outboundly or alternatives

Skip it if deliverability is non-negotiable or you need predictable execution. AI SDR platforms aren't "plug-and-play" in practice: expect 40-60 hours of data prep before launch and 3-6 months to see ROI, often alongside $500-$2,000/month in platform costs. When the product itself is buggy and verification is shaky, that timeline stretches further.

A quick community read: in Reddit threads about cold email tool selection, Outboundly gets mentioned alongside Instantly, Reply, and QuickMail, but it doesn't get the kind of consistent, enthusiastic endorsements that push a tool to the top of recommendation lists. The consensus leans toward "interesting but unproven."
